Summary: | The transition form factors of Ds→f0ℓν, D→f0ℓν and Bu→f0ℓν decays are calculated within the 3-point QCD sum rule method, assuming that f0 is a quark-antiquark state with a mixture of strange and light quarks. Having obtained the expressions of the transition form factors, the branching ratios of these decays are calculated. The experimental measurement of the branching ratios of these decays can provide a direct estimation of the mixing angle. |
